GLOVER v. CITY OF NEW ORLEANS

No. 2000-CA-1916.

803 So.2d 60 (2001)

Edith Glover, Wife of and Henry GLOVER v. The CITY OF NEW ORLEANS Through the NEW ORLEANS POLICE DEPARTMENT.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, Fourth Circuit.

August 29, 2001.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John L. Dorsey, New Orleans, LA, Counsel for Plaintiff/Appellant.

Albert A. Thibodeaux, Assistant City Attorney, Joseph V. DiRosa, Jr., Deputy City Attorney, Franz L. Zibilich, Chief Deputy City Attorney, Mavis S. Early, City Attorney, New Orleans, LA, Counsel for Defendant/Appellee.

Court composed of Judge CHARLES R. JONES, Judge MICHAEL E. KIRBY and JUDGE TERRI F. LOVE.


LOVE, Judge.

Plaintiffs-appellants, Edith and Henry Glover, appeal a trial court judgment in which the trial court, after a bench trial, found in favor of defendants-appellees, The City of New Orleans Through The New Orleans Police Department. The trial court found that the New Orleans Police Department and the City of New Orleans were not liable for the injuries sustained by Mrs. Glover during an arrest attempt on her son, Henry Glover, Jr. It is from this judgment...
